G464 Turbo? Is it Possible?
 
I have a 98 Spyder GS, which is a 2.4 liter. The engine is a G464 while the Turbos and non-turbos for eclpises are G463 engines. I've looked up turbos for my car and see that Greddy and other aftermarket brands sell turbos, but only for the G463 engines. Is it possible to get a turbo for my G464 engine, or am I better off swapping a JDM G463 turbo engine.

GAHHH!!! NO!!! You can use the 4g63 exhaust manifold on the SOHC 4g64 (BTW the mitsu way to call an engine is the 4g64, 6g72, 6a12, and so on. The hyundai way to call it is like g64b or g63. It' doesn't make a difference, they're the same engine, just a little different nomenclature). However, The boltholes for the 4g63 exhaust manifold line up correctly to the 4g64 SOHC head. Almost all 4g6x heads all have the same exhaust port size and shape, just differing intake ports. The intake manifold will not bolt up, but it doesn't really matter. The exhuast manifold will bolt up directly, and that's all you really need to worry about if you're doing a custom turbo kit. So remember, any 1g or 2g 4g63 manifold(the new evo engines are arranged different so they won't work) will work. And 1g manifolds are like practically free now, so it's *really* cheap to build a turbo kit. Damnit, you guys are making get ahead of myself.
